The Outdoor Learning team at Learning and Teaching Scotland are currently developing the new Outdoor Learning Online Resource for practitioners.
The purpose of the project is to create an Online Resource to support education practitioners in their delivery of Curriculum for Excellence through outdoor learning. The website will promote outdoor learning across a broad spectrum of users, activities and contexts and will deliver a range of resources to the education community that are easy and simple to access. The resources provided as part of the website are aimed at improving learning outcomes for all young people in Scotland.
To support the work of practitioners we are looking to develop support in the form of case studies. We aim to illustrate the valuable and innovative ways that outdoor learning can deliver educational outcomes for children and young people. MoreThe creation of a new National Park’s Development Officer role has been marked by an event at Blair Atholl hosted jointly by Scotland’s two national parks. The event was attended by Environment Minister Roseanna Cunningham and LTS Education Manager Dr Alan Runcie. The two year post aims to promote outdoor learning with the national park areas.
In commenting on the appointment of Alison Hammerton to the role Dr Runcie said “I am delighted that Alison has been appointed as our new Development Officer and we welcome her on board. Outdoor learning for pupils plays a key role in the delivery of Curriculum for Excellence. Alison’s appointment further confirms our commitment to this learning approach as a pivotal part of Scotland’s education system.”
